ND-45857 (E) CHAPTER 4 Addendum-001 Page 126-1 AUGUST, 1998 Revision 3.1 SYSTEM DATA PROGRAMMING 3.7.2 Virtual Trunk Data Assignment • Home-Side Trunk Data Assignment DESCRIPTION DATA Assign a trunk number to each channel on the Home-Side Trunk. Note:The Virtual Channel number on the Home-Side Trunk must be an even number (00, 02, 04, ... 30). • YY=05 (1) (2)32XX: Virtual Channel No. 00-30 (Even No.) of the Home-Side Trunk Trunk No. (D000-D255) Assign a trunk route number to each trunk. • YY=00 (1) (2)Trunk No. (000-255) Trunk Route No. (00-63) Assign a Circuit Identification Code (CIC) number to each trunk used for voice channel. Note:CIC number represents a Circuit number to designate a trunk (of each trunk route) used as a Voice channel in the No. 7 CCIS network. Do not assign a CIC number to a trunk used as Common Signaling chan- nel. • YY=35 (1) (2)Trunk No. (000-255) CIC No. (001-127) Assign trunk route data to the Voice channels and Common Signaling channel of the Event Based CCIS route as Tie lines.• YY=00 (1) Trunk Route No. (00-63) (2) 04: Tie Line • YY=01 (1) Trunk Route No. (00-63) (2) 2: DP • YY=04 (1) Trunk Route No. (00-63) (2) 2: Answer Signal arrives START CM07 A CM35 CM30 INITIAL

ND-45857 (E) CHAPTER 4 Addendum-001 Page 126-3 AUGUST, 1998 Revision 3.1 SYSTEM DATA PROGRAMMING • Mate-Side Trunk Data Assignment DESCRIPTION DATA Assign a trunk number to each channel on the Mate-Side trunk. Note:The Virtual Channel number on the Mate- Side Trunk must be an odd number (01, 03, 05, ... 31). • YY=05 (1) (2)32XX: Virtual Channel No. 00-30 (Even No.) of the Home-Side Trunk Trunk No. (D000-D255) Assign a trunk route number to each trunk. • YY=00 (1) (2)Trunk No. (000-255) Trunk Route No. (00-63) Assign a trunk number, of the opposite office, sent to the network on Event Based CCIS connection. The trunk number is sent as the sub-address to activate the relation between the trunks used for Event Based CCIS. Note:This data must be an unique combination between the offices. • YY=19 (1) (2)Trunk No. (000-255) X-XXXX: Trunk No. of the opposite office Assign trunk route data to the voice channels and common signaling channel of the Event Based CCIS route as Tie Lines.• YY=00 (1) Trunk Route No. (00-63) (2) 04: Tie Line • YY=05 (1) Trunk Route No. (00-63) (2) 1 : Release signal arrives Assign the abbreviated codes for terminating number of the opposite office. The terminating number and its memory alloca- tion should be assigned by CM71, CM72.• YY=40 (1) Trunk Route No. (00-63) (2) Abbreviated Codes (00-31) START CM07 A CM35 CM30 INITIAL

CHAPTER 4 ND-45857 (E) Page 126-6 Addendum-001 Revision 3.1 AUGUST, 1998 SYSTEM DATA PROGRAMMING This page is for your notes.3.7.4 Channel Release Timer Assignment DESCRIPTION DATA Specify the timer data to release the voice chan- nels of virtual tie line. If there are no calls for predetermined time, the voice channels used for Event Based CCIS is released. •Y=0 (1) (2)87: Virtual Tie Line Release Timer (For Voice channels) 02: 2.4-4.8 sec. (2.4 sec. increments) 30: 69.6-72.0 sec. 32: 24 sec. (24 sec. increments) 70: 936 sec. 72: 1 min. (1 min. increments) 99:28 min. NONE : 3 min. (Error span: 2.4 sec.) Specify the timer data to release the common signaling channel of virtual tie line. If all the voice channels are release and there are no calls for predetermined time, the common signaling channel used for Event Based CCIS is released.•Y=0 (1) (2)89: Virtual Tie Line Release Timer (For Common Signaling Channel) 02: 2.4-4.8 sec. (2.4 sec. increments) 30: 69.6-72.0 sec. 32: 24 sec. (24 sec. increments) 70: 936 sec. 72: 1 min. (1 min. increments) 99:28 min. NONE : 3 min. (Error span: 2.4 sec.) ND-45857 (E) CHAPTER 4 Addendum-001 Page 126-7 AUGUST, 1998 Revision 3.1 SYSTEM DATA PROGRAMMING 3.7.5 CCH Data Assignment DESCRIPTION DATA Assign a slot number to the CCH card. The slot number must correspond to the SENSE switch setting on the card.(1) Slot No. (04-15) (2) 11: CCH Card Assign a CCIS channel number to each CCH card. Provide the system with No. 7 CCIS facilities.• YY=07 (1) CCIS Channel No. (0-3) (2) Slot No. of CCH Card (04-15) (1) (2)53: No. 7 CCIS 0: Provided Assign the trunk number used as the common signaling channel.• (1) (2)YY=00 CCIS Channel No. (0-3) Trunk No. (000-255) assigned by CM07 Assign an Originating Point Code (OPC) of own office and Destination Point Code (DPC) of opposite office, to each CCIS channel. Note:The OPC is used to designate an originating office in the No. 7 CCIS network. A single OPC of own office should be assigned to all CCIS channels provided in the same system. • (1) (2) • (1) (2)YY=01 CCIS Channel No. (0-3) OPC (00001-16367) YY=02 CCIS Channel No. (0-3) DPC (00001-16367) Specify whether the distant end is the centralized office or a local office.• (1) (2)YY=03 CCIS Channel No. (0-3) 0: Distant End is a Centralized Office 1: Distant End is a Local Office 3 : Not provided Assign Point Code of the Centralized Billing office to each CCIS channel, if required.• (1) (2)YY=04 CCIS Channel No. (0-3) Point Code of Centralized Office (00001-16367) START CM05 CM06 CM09 CMA7 A INITIAL INITIAL INITIAL
